The Memphis International 2012 were a hard court tennis tournament for women in Memphis . It was part of the WTA Tour 2012 as a tournament in the International category . The tournament took place from February 19-26, 2012. An ATP tournament for men took place parallel to the women's tournament .

In the singles the unseeded Swede Sofia Arvidsson won against the fourth placed Marina Eraković from New Zealand, who is much higher in the world rankings . For Arvidsson it was the second title on the WTA tour. She also achieved the first at Memphis International in 2006. In doubles, the top seeded Czech pairing Andrea Hlaváčková / Lucie Hradecká prevailed against Vera Duschewina / Wolha Hawarzowa . In the previous year, this year's winners failed at the same point against Dushevina with their partner at the time, Alla Kudrjawzewa . For Hlaváčková / Hradecká, the win in Memphis was already the second joint tournament victory in 2012 after Auckland .
